Chapter 5: building competitive advantage through business-level strategy. Overview: how a company selects and peruses a business model that will allow it to compete effectively in an industry and grow its profits and profitability. Business model: to create a successful business model, business must optimize competitive positioning. Competitive positioning: managers must choose a set of business-level strategies that work together to give a company a competitive advantage over its rivals. Formulating a business model: must first define: Customer needs: desires, wants, or cravings that can be satisfied by the means of the attribute of a product. Product differentiation: the process of designing products to satisfy consumers" needs. A company obtains a competitive advantage when it creates, makes, and sells a product in a way that better satisfies customer needs that its rivals. Here is where the four business blocks of competitive advantage come to play, superior innovation, quality, efficiency, and consumer responsiveness.
